
http://wenku.baidu.com/view/6b0fd37ca26925c52cc5bfb4.html
linux下用Qt编程:
目的:如何编写有图形的应用程序
*** 作:用Qt编写。
先创建一个目录姿腔胡,比如chapter_1,然后在这个目录里编写一个
main.cpp 程序。接下来在这个目录里依次执行下列命令就会生成可
执行文件,注意可执行文件的文件名就迹拦是目录的名字,即
chapter_1。
$qmake -project
$qmake
$make
如果源代码中有错误,就不会生成可执行文件。这要要修改源程序圆局,然后再执行上面的命令。
提示:qmake是用来生成makefile文件的,只要执行过就生成了
makefile文件。在大多数情况下,修改源代码后并不需要再次生成
makefile文件,而只执行make进行编译就可以了。
更多资料和信息你可以去看看>Linux学习网
设置qt-android开发环境第一步:创建弊贺禅一个Android项目
我以Empty Qt
Project为例.点击Choose后出现一个对话框要求填写Project的名字和选择路径,输入完成后点击Next,到下面一个比较重要的 *** 作:选择Qt
Version
注意,默认拍仔是选择Destkop的,正确应该按上图设置.设置后按Next确认一下,没有错就按Finish完成Qt-Android项目的建立.只要正确建立了Qt项目,就完成了一大半了.下图是完成后的一个截图:
第二步:编写程序
在这步大家按照平常Qt
Creator的步骤写程序就好.但是注意的是,有些模块暂时还没有移植,例如Qt网络模块,所以不能有网络相关的应用(不过我想这迟早会移植的).
作为例子,我就用hello
world吧:#include<QApplication#include<QLabelintmain(intargc,
char**argv){QApplicationapp(argc,
argv)QLabel*label=newQLabel("<palign=centerHello,
World!</p")label-show()returnapp.
exec()}第三步:设置编译选项
Projects标签
- Run 展开Package configurations,选择Android target
SDK,(android7为例)
展开紧跟下面的Deploy configurations,选择Deploy local qt
libs
然后按左边倒数第三个绿色三角按钮运行:
第四步:手机上运行
你写的应用会打包成apk放在你项目文件夹里的/android/bin里面.把它拷到手机上安装.但是这样手机还不能运行这个程序,毕竟Android系统没有Qt的库.这个时候你就需要Ministro,一个为Android系统Qt程序运行下载所需要的库.可以到电子市场搜索Ministro,或者到Ministro项目里下载:Ministro
.安装好租尘Ministro后再运行Qt程序,根据提示下载需要的库.
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)